Bouncing Neutrons and the Neutron Centrifuge

arXiv:hep-ph/0302239 · doi:10.1088/0954-3899/29/7/311

Abstract

The recent observation of the quantum state of the neutron bouncing freely under gravity allows some novel experiments. A method of purifying the ground state is given, and possible applications to the measurement of the electric dipole moment of the neutron and the short distance behaviour of gravity are discussed.
